Camera maker Polaroid has turned to social platform Snapchat to reach the elusive Gen Z audience with an augmented reality (AR) campaign promoting its smallest camera to date.

To mark the release of the Polaroid Go, the company—which has produced cameras that develop analogue images in seconds after they are taken since the 1940s—has created AR lenses that transport Snapchat users into exotic locations, from a jungle to the North Pole.
